Cisilia Denmark’s Youngest Double Grammy Winner Returns With New Music
Cisilia, one of Denmark’s most remarkable young artists, is set to release her highly anticipated second album later this year.
Born to Macedonian and Moroccan parents and raised on Amager, Cisilia began performing at just eight years old. By her mid-teens, she had signed with Nexus and Universal Denmark and debuted with “Ring Den Alarm” (2014). Her breakthrough came with “Vi-To Datid Nu,” a platinum-certified number one hit, followed by “Luftballon” and her gold-selling debut album “Unge Øjne” (2015).
At only 16, she made history as the youngest artist to win two Danish Music Awards (Hit of the Year and Best New Artist). She went on to release “Samurai” and “Wild Child”— that also won a deejay award - later featured in the international film Flatliners.
Since going independent in 2020, Cisilia has continued to expand her artistry, including a lead role in the acclaimed musical “Natasja,” which earned six-star reviews.
Now, with her latest singles “Tendenser” and “Ring På,” Cisilia offers a first taste of her upcoming second album, reaffirming her place as one of Denmark’s most dynamic and trailblazing voices.
